Household of Helena Adriana Adams

She is married to Cornelis Roozen.

They got married on April 23, 1932 at Moergestel, she was 28 years old.


Child(ren):

  1. (Not public)
  2. Antonius Roozen  1939-1939
  3. N.N. Roozen  1945
